Output 01517a15f3e447f551d51694756210b42a0d68230aa6a0df02a37fabb34d134e:2

value
429478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bc98da1b6ccc8c0008987664026a81d919c4123 OP_EQUAL
address
3QeLyrjzshL8CTQaMiHrzDmtgmZhrGGASu
transaction
01517a15f3e447f551d51694756210b42a0d68230aa6a0df02a37fabb34d134e
confirmations
286682
spent
true